注:このガイドでは、Android 13を実行するGoogle Pixel 4aを使用しました。お使いのデバイスのメーカー、モデル、Android バージョンによって手順が異なる場合があります。
バッテリー寿命を最も消費しているアクティブなアプリを特定する
以下の手順で、どのアプリが開いていて動いているか、どれくらいの時間動いているか、どれくらいのRAMを消費しているかを把握することができます。
- お使いの携帯電話で、“設定”->“システム “に移動します。
2. “開発者向けオプション “を選択します。利用できない場合は、Android端末の開発者モードを有効にする方法をご確認ください(手順4~7)。
3. “実行中のサービス “を選択します。オプションをスワイプしても見つからない場合は、上部にある「検索」機能を使って探してください。 4. RAMリソースを最も消費しているアプリのリストが表示されます。 5. 最もバッテリーを消耗しているアプリを確認するには、“設定 “に戻り、“バッテリー “を選択します。 6. バッテリー使用量」をタップしてください。 7. 新しい画面で、バッテリーを圧迫しているアプリを確認することができます。最も多く消費しているものが一番上に表示されます。Androidアプリを正しく閉じる方法
Androidのアプリは、“閉じ方 “がおかしいです。WindowsやMacでは、ウィンドウの隅にある「X」アイコンをクリックするだけで、プログラムを閉じたり、プロセスを終了させたりすることができますが、Androidでは、「閉じる」という発想自体がありません。
Androidでは、アプリを “閉じる “という発想が全く異なります。アプリを開いているときに閉じるための専用のボタンはありません。確かに「ホーム」や「戻る」ボタンを押せばアプリは画面から消えますが、その時点では単にバックグラウンドでスタンバイしているに過ぎないのです。バックグラウンドで実行されないようにするには、代わりに「kill」する必要があります。- 画面上の四角いアイコン、またはSamsungデバイスの「最近のアプリ」をタップします。
2. 閉じたいアプリをそれぞれ上にスワイプします。
Androidアプリのバックグラウンド実行を強制終了する方法
Android アプリをバックグラウンドで実行しないようにするには、アプリを強制的に停止することもできます。これは、アプリを終了するかなり “積極的な “方法であり、それはあなたのデータや最近のゲームの進行状況が保存されない可能性があることを意味します。
PCをシャットダウンせずに電源を切るようなもので、データを失うリスクはありますが、アプリに長期的なダメージを与えることはありませんし、アプリが全滅するわけでもありません。注意:Androidアプリを強制停止しても、次にそのアプリを開いたときにバックグラウンドで実行されるのを防ぐことはできません。Androidアプリを強制停止するには
- “開発者設定 “の下にある “実行中のサービス “メニューを開く。
-
- 手元のリストから、RAMを大量に消費しているアプリを選択します。
-
- 次のページで、“停止 “を押して、デバイス上での実行を終了させる。
4. または、“バッテリーの使用状況 “でアプリを強制停止することができます。 5. 5.停止したいアプリを選択し、“強制停止 “を押す。
6. “アプリを強制停止すると、誤動作する可能性があります。“という警告が表示されます。この警告は気にせず、“OK “をタップしてください。 7. また、より一般的なアプリの停止方法として、「設定→アプリ」(機種によっては「アプリと通知」)で停止する方法もあります。 8. すべてのXアプリを見る」をタップすると、インストールされているすべてのアプリの一覧が表示されます。 9. アプリを停止するには、アプリをタップし、“強制停止 “を選択します。これで現在のセッション中はアプリが停止します。ただし、携帯電話を再起動すると再立ち上げされます。 10. 10. 一方、そのアプリが不要だとわかった場合は、代わりに「アンインストール」を選択することができます。バックグラウンドプロセスの制限を設定する
アプリを手動で閉じたり、強制停止するのが面倒な場合は、バックグラウンドプロセスの制限を設定し、一度に実行できるバックグラウンドアプリの数を制限することができます。
- 上で紹介したように、「開発者向けオプション」にアクセスします。
- 2.下にスクロールするか、検索機能を使って「バックグラウンドプロセス制限」オプションを探し、タップします。
3. 利用可能なオプションのいずれかを選択します。同時に実行するプロセスを最大4つまで設定できます。また、「バックグラウンドプロセスなし」を選択することも可能です。
Adaptive Battery と Sleep で携帯電話を最適化する
- “設定"→"バッテリー “に移動します。
- “アダプティブ環境設定 “をタップします。
3. 3. “アダプティブバッテリー “の隣にあるトグルを有効にする。こうすることで、電話の使用状況に応じてバッテリーの寿命を延ばすことができます。
4. この設定は、基本的に、ほとんど使わないアプリが利用できるシステムリソースの量を制限します。機械学習の助けを借りて、1日のうちで使いたいアプリと使わないアプリを把握します。この情報をもとに、よく使うアプリを5つのアプリ待機バケツのいずれかに落とし込みます。よく使うアプリは、「よく使う」「アクティブ」「ワーキングセット」「レア」「使わない」の5つのバケツに分類されます。- サムスンのスマホはこの辺の機能が充実していて、“設定→バッテリーとデバイスケア “から、使わないときにスリープさせるアプリを選ぶことができるんですよ。
6. そこから “バッテリー “を押す。
7. 今度は “バックグラウンド使用制限 “をタップします。 8. “Put unused apps to sleep “のスライダーをオンにします。 9. その設定の下に、どのアプリをどの種類のスリープモードにするかを選択できます。 10. 10. カテゴリを押して選択します。“ディープスリープアプリ “は通知が来ないので好ましいです。デメリットとしては、これらのアプリは開かないとアップデートが来なくなることです。-
- “Deep sleeping “セクションに新しいアプリを追加するには、右上の “+“ボタンを押します。
一般的なバッテリーの最適化
また、いくつかの追加設定を微調整することで、一般的なバッテリーの使用量を最適化することができます。
注意:お使いの端末が古いバージョンのAndroid(11または12)を実行している必要があります。
- “設定 -> アプリと通知 -> 特別なアプリのアクセス “に移動します。
2. “バッテリーの最適化 “を選択します。このオプションは、Android 13で削除されました。
3. 最適化されたアプリの一覧が表示されるようになりました。 4. 最適化の設定を変更するアプリを選択します。まず、「インテリジェントコントロール」は、アプリとあなたの使用状況に応じてバックグラウンドの電力戦略を自動的に調整します。同時に、「最適化」オプションは、アプリのバックグラウンド活動を制限し、バッテリー駆動時間を向上させます。ただし、その過程でアプリの通知やその他の機能に影響が出る可能性があります。最後のオプションは「最適化しない」ですが、これはお勧めしません。よくある質問
なぜAndroidアプリはバックグラウンドで実行され続けるのですか?
PC の Windows よりも大きく、Android アプリはオンライン接続を維持し、メッセージを受け取ったかどうかを知らせたり、通知を送ったり、その他のオンラインに依存するアプリの動作を行うことが多いため、実行し続けます。
バックグラウンドアプリを閉じると、データを節約できますか?
バックグラウンドで動作するアプリでは、バッテリーの寿命よりもデータの方がはるかに小さな懸念事項です。上記のガイドを使用すると、どのアプリが最もデータを使用しているかを調べることができ、あなたの使用状況に依存するバックグラウンドデータの使用量のアイデアを得ることができます。しかし、ほとんどの場合、バックグラウンドのアプリを閉じるよりも、データ使用量を減らす良い方法があります。それでも、“設定 -> ネットワークとインターネット -> アプリ -> バックグラウンドデータ “から、バックグラウンドアプリが過剰な量のデータを消費しないようにすることができます。
使用中のアプリがまだバッテリーを大量に消費しています。どうしたらいいですか?
使用後にアプリをきちんと閉じたり、強制停止したりしているにもかかわらず、アプリがまだバッテリーを消費していると思われる場合は、古いバージョンのOSを使用している可能性があります。“設定→システム→システムアップデート “で最新バージョンにアップデートしているか確認しましょう。
Android 10の登場で、Googleはアプリが最終的に消費する電力を制御するさまざまな電力管理機能を導入しました。このため、お使いの端末でAndroid 10以上のアップデートが利用可能な場合は、すぐにインストールする必要があります。 画像クレジット:Daniel Romero via Unsplash すべてのスクリーンショットはAlexandra Ariciによるものです。